Holger Krekel authored
Added a first draft for a top-level LICENSE files, where the copyrights got computed by examining all committers (via svn log) on the pypy and py directories. The list is currently ordered by number of commits. If desired i could extend the script and let it try to run "svn blame". It probably would give a somewhat more appropriate picture. Additionally i put a pseudo-LICENSE into the Pyrex directory (it was the only notice i could find from the Pyrex author). So the questions are (apart from the minor ordering issue): - do we want to reduce the list of PyPy copyright holders somehow? - are there any no included sub-projects that miss copyright statements or a LICENSE file?
